About this route:

A direct, nonstop flight between Guemar Airport (ELU), El Oued, Algeria and Akita Airport (AXT), Akita, Japan would travel a Great Circle distance of 6,573 miles (or 10,579 kilometers).

A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Guemar Airport and Akita Airport,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.
